Light and tastefully presented, two-bedroom, main door, ground-floor flat, forming part of a desirable, factored, residential development. With an exclusive waterside location, in the heart of the fashionable Shore area of Leith, north of Edinburgh city centre. An entrance vestibule opens into a welcoming hallway, with generous, walk-in storage. A living room benefits from plenty of natural light, from twin, southeast-facing windows and offers a spacious, flexible floor plan for freestanding furniture. Conveniently accessed from the living room, a kitchen enjoys a similar, sunny aspect and provides space for a dining table and chairs. A range of traditional white units are complemented by grey, stone-effect worktops and splashback tiling. Appliances include a built-in oven, a ceramic hob, a concealed extractor fan, a freestanding fridge, a freezer and a washing machine. At the opposite end of the hall, two double bedrooms continue the generous proportions of the living space and both benefit from built-in wardrobe storage. Completing the accommodation, a naturally lit bathroom comprises a three-piece suite, a shower-over-bath and tiled splash walls.

The Shore is a fashionable and vibrant location north of Edinburgh city centre, offering a blend of historic buildings and modern developments, and is well-served by the area's unrivalled selection of local artisan shops and eateries, including several Michelin-starred restaurants. Extensive local shopping is available throughout Leith, with Great Junction Street and the foot of Leith Walk close by, with many supermarkets in close range.  Ocean Terminal retail and leisure complex offers a wide range of major high-street shopping outlets, a multi-screen cinema, a gym, a spa, and a variety of restaurants. Walks and cycleways can be found along the Newhaven shore and the Water of Leith, whilst the extensive Leith Links park offers open green spaces. The area is well-served by transport links to the city centre and beyond, with the new tram extension into Newhaven now operating.
